Our History
Malta MedAir (registered under the name of Malta Air Travel Ltd) is a limited liability company wholly owned by the Government of Malta with an authorized share capital of US 83.944 million. The company was set up and duly registered on the 10th January 2018.
Malta Air Travel is a completely distinct company from other airlines operating in Malta, and is trading under the name of Malta MedAir. The operating licence from the Maltese Aviation Authority was obtained on the 15th of March 2018 and the first commercial flight was on the 27th of March 2018, a flight undertaken on behalf of the national airline – Air Malta.
Malta MedAir has, on its own balance sheet, an Airbus 320 and the 4 times daily, take-off and landing rights at the Heathrow and Gatwick airports to Malta, and is pursuing plans to continue to grow its business and reach further afield in the years to come.

Deputy Head of Safety & Compliance
Malta MedAir is currently seeking to recruit an experienced aviation professional for the position of Deputy Head of Safety & Compliance. This role will support the Head of Safety & Compliance in ensuring full regulatory compliance within an EASA-regulated and IOSA environment. The selected candidate must be capable of immediate operational deployment with minimal onboarding.
Main tasks and responsibilities
- Support the Head of Safety & Compliance in maintaining the Compliance Monitoring Programme in accordance with EU Regulation 965/2012 (Air OPS), EU Regulation 1321/2014 (Part-CAMO / Part-145), and IOSA Standards.
- Plan, coordinate, and conduct internal and external compliance audits across operational departments.
- Develop and maintain audit plans and audit checklists.
- Monitor and ensure the timely closure of audit findings and corrective actions.
- Oversee the compliance of contracted and subcontracted organisations.
- Liaise with the Competent Authority during regulatory surveillance activities.
- Monitor regulatory changes and ensure appropriate internal dissemination.
- Support operational risk oversight and Safety Management System activities.
- Assist in safety data monitoring, occurrence reporting oversight, and trend analysis.
- Maintain compliance and safety documentation and support governance meetings (SRB/MRB).
Educational and skill requirements
- Proven experience in a Compliance Monitoring or Safety role within an EASA AOC environment.
- Strong working knowledge of EU Regulation 965/2012 and EU Regulation 1321/2014.
- Working knowledge of Occurrence Reporting requirements.
- Working knowledge of IOSA Standards will be considered an asset.
- Demonstrated experience in conducting audits and managing corrective actions.
- Experience with Flight Operations audits will be considered an asset.
- Experience liaising with aviation authorities.
- Solid understanding of Safety Management Systems and risk assessment principles.
- Fluent in English, both written and spoken.
- Proficient in MS Office applications.
- Strong analytical, reporting, and organisational skills.
- High level of integrity and professional judgement.
